Selecting the Right Material
When it concerns door or window upvc door replacement, the product makes all the difference. Here prevail products you can select from:

Vinyl: Cost-effective, long lasting, and essentially maintenance-free, vinyl is an exceptional option for window replacements. It offers excellent insulation and resists warping or breaking over time.
Wood: For a more traditional or rustic appearance, wood is a traditional choice. While stunning and energy-efficient, wood requires regular maintenance to avoid rot and warping.
Fiberglass: Durable, energy-efficient, and customizable, fiberglass windows and doors provide the very best of both worlds: strength and aesthetics. They can imitate wood without the maintenance hassles.
Steel: Offering first-class security and sturdiness, steel is a popular option for entry doors. It holds up well versus severe climate condition but can be susceptible to damages.
Aluminum: Lightweight and streamlined, aluminum is excellent for modern-day designs. However, it's less energy-efficient compared to other products and may not perform also in severe environments.
Cost Considerations
The cost of windows and door replacements depends on numerous aspects, consisting of the size, products, customization, and complexity of installation. Here's a general breakdown:

Windows: On average, changing windows can cost $300 to $1,200 per window, depending upon the product and functions. Adding custom-made sizes, energy-efficient finishings, or specialty styles will increase the expense.
Doors: Standard door replacement varies from $500 to $2,000 per door. Entry doors, security doors, and sliding glass doors (which require bigger panes of glass) tend to be more pricey.
While the in advance costs might seem high, remember that energy-efficient windows and doors & windows can assist you save considerably on your energy costs with time, eventually offsetting the initial investment.
